## Runbook: StormRelay fan-out for plugin authors

StormRelay fans out weather alerts from the Caldmere ingest node to every registered plugin within 30 seconds. Plugins receive alerts over the push channel and must acknowledge within 5 seconds or the delivery is retried twice. Run your plugin locally with `stormrelay dev --listen` and an env file in the working directory. The push channel rejects unsigned subscriptions, so that env file must contain the following line.

sealed setting: LEDGER_TOKEN20=6148d35bbb480b0ab79e

Hi, and welcome to the rotation. Nightly load tests hit the Fernbrook checkout flow between 02:00 and 04:00, using synthetic carts and sandboxed payment tokens only. If you see an alert in that window, check the test-run dashboard before escalating — most pages are self-inflicted. For the security review, note that test traffic is tagged at the edge and exempted from fraud scoring, never from authentication. The traffic-tagging spec and exemption rules are documented on the internal page below.

runbook for tagug-hafog: https://jira.lumiclabs.internal/projects/pages/pages/9773c0d8

**Q: My plugin's gate counts drift from the Wicketgate turnstile totals — why?**

A: The Hallowmere stadium counter batches ticks every 500ms, so don't compare raw events one-to-one. Poll the reconciled endpoint instead, and always reconcile after halftime resets. If you need to restore a test fixture, unlock the sandbox with the passphrase given right below.

unlock words, kafog-tajof: ulador-ulaael-kasvan

## Building Access — Spares Room (Hullbrook Annex)

Contractors: the spare hardware room is down the east corridor on the ground floor, third door on the left. Sign in at the front desk first and grab a visitor lanyard. Anything you take out, jot it in the blue logbook — yes, even the little stuff. The door self-locks, so don't wedge it. To get in, punch in the code below.

staff pass of hagug-taguf = bdg-HJ-9

Hey Marra — handing off ParityPeek, the rate-parity checker, while I'm out. Scraper branch is ready for review; diff logic is in the compare module. One thing: the staging credentials vault will lock you out after my session expires, so you'll need the recovery passphrase, which I've put right below for you.

strongbox words: casix-lamys-ralion-kasax-quenvan